A traffic incident involving two vehicles occurred today at the Interstate 5 South near the Westley Rest Area in Manteca, CA. At approximately 12:15 PM, a red pickup truck towing a trailer loaded with two vehicles blocked both lanes of traffic, causing significant disruption. Fortunately, there were no reported injuries.
Emergency services quickly responded to the scene, managing the situation effectively. The red pickup truck was moved off the roadway, while a tow truck was called to assist with a tire change on one of the vehicles involved. Traffic management was implemented to ensure the safety of all motorists in the area.
By 12:39 PM, an additional traffic collision was reported nearby, prompting further traffic control measures to be activated. Signs were deployed to alert drivers of slowed traffic approximately a quarter-mile from the incident site.
As the situation unfolded, emergency crews worked diligently to clear the roadway and restore normal traffic flow. By 1:37 PM, the tow truck was en route to assist with the tire change, indicating that the incident was being resolved efficiently.
Motorists traveling through this area should remain cautious and be aware of potential delays as cleanup efforts continue. The California Highway Patrol encourages drivers to stay alert and follow traffic management instructions during such incidents.
